BANGALORE: In the backdrop of allegations of bribery against him by a BJP legislator, Karnataka Chief Minister H D Kumaraswamy on Tuesday said he was contemplating imposing a total ban on mining activities in the state.
"All mining operations in the state should be banned. This is my personal opinion. I will discuss it with my coalition partner BJP," he told reporters here.
Expressing dismay at the state of mining activities in the state, he said "only a few families" benefited from this sector.
Last week, BJP MLC Janardhana Reddy claimed that the chief minister was the recipient of Rs 150 crore allegedly collected from illegal mine owners in Bellary.
The issue rocked both houses of the legislature and the opposition Congress has disrupted proceedings since yesterday, demanding a CBI probe into the allegations.
